WebProperties of magnetism: Like magnetic poles repel each other and opposite magnetic poles attract each other. The Earth has a magnetic field that influences all magnets. There are no magnetic monopoles. Properties of electricity: Like electric charges repel each other and opposite electric charges attract each other.
